The Vietnam Swans are based in Hanoi, Hoi An, Danang, Saigon, Binh Duong and Vung Tau so we always have something happening. See below for training sessions around Vietnam. Beneath that is the full calendar of events (to date) for 2012.

2012 Hanoi training. (Confirmed)

  • Thursday @ 6pm – 7 pm. Gym sessions at the Australian Embassy, 8 Dao Tan Str., Ba Dinh District (Google Map). Contact Adrian Enright for further information and bring photo ID.
  • Saturdays 2pm – 3.30pm Gia Lam,  Ngoc Thuy St, Lane (Ngo) 68 / 252.  Contact Adrian Enright to meet him beforehand. (Or, go over Long Bien Bridge; turn right after 200m. Turn into Lane 68. After going all the way down Lane 68, you hit a T-intersection. Turn left. Drive for 400m and San Bong Da is on the left.

2012 Saigon Training. (Confirmed)

Training has now resumed. Saturdays from 2.30pm – 4.00pm at RMIT University’s campus in District 7 (Google Map).

For further information, contact Luke Creamer.

2012 Binh Duong (Confirmed)

Training is on from 5-6pm on Thursdays. For further information, contact Dave O’Shea.

2012 Auskick Saigon (Confirmed)

Saturdays from 2-3pm at RMIT University, District 7. For the second half of the session, the oval is shared with the Vietnam swans while they are doing their warm up exercises.

Dates for first half of year: Feb – 18 & 25; Mar – 3, 17 & 24: Apr – 7 & 21: May– 5, 12 & 26: June – 2, 9 & 16

Scores from the 2007 Tri Nations Tournament:

1. Vietnam Swans 5.2.32 def. Lao Elephants 3.5.23

2. Lao Elephants 4.4.28 def by Thailand Tigers 10.3.63

3. Vietnam Swans 3.?.18+ def by Thailand Tigers 13.?.78+

Official and comprehensive winners of the Tri Nations Tournament were the Thailand Tigers.
